President Director of BCA Finance, Petrus Karim, stated that purchasing a car or motorcycle can actually be done safely, as long as customers pay attention to several important factors before making a transaction.
Speaking at the BCA Expoversary 2026 Mini Studio session on Thursday (February 5), Petrus reminded the public not to be easily tempted by the abundance of sophisticated and luxury vehicles, which could lead them to overlook their financial capability.
So, what should be considered before purchasing a dream car or motorcycle? Here are four key points to keep in mind:
- Assess Your Financial Capability
Petrus emphasized that the most important step is to evaluate one’s financial capacity and level of need. - Understand Your Needs
Another crucial factor in choosing a car or motorcycle is understanding the purpose of its use. He observed that many Indonesians tend to choose vehicles with capacities beyond their actual needs. - Look for Affordable Installments
Petrus noted that when purchasing a vehicle on credit, it is essential to align one’s financial capability with the installment amount. He warned that misjudging one’s needs and purchasing power could have serious consequences for individual or family finances. - Consult with Experts
Petrus and Herwandi also encouraged customers to consult with financing service providers before purchasing a vehicle.
For example, when purchasing a car, some people actually need and are better suited to a small-capacity city car. However, it is not uncommon for buyers to opt for larger vehicles that are beyond their financial reach.
“Consumptive behavior can sometimes have negative effects on people in realizing their dream car. With so many sophisticated and luxury car products available, people are easily tempted to buy without first considering whether it aligns with their financial capacity,” he said.
“You need to first understand what the car is for, whether it’s for work, a small family, or a larger family,” he explained.
At the same time, BCA Finance Director Herwandi Kuswanto reminded the public to be wise when selecting a vehicle.
“For daily use, for example, it would be very wise to choose a motorcycle that is fuel-efficient, comfortable, practical, and easy to maintain,” said Herwandi.
“When a purchase does not match one’s needs and ability, it will only burden customers with installment payments,” he said.

About PT Bank Central Asia Tbk (as of December 31, 2025)
BCA is one of Indonesia's leading banks, focusing on transaction banking and providing credit facilities and financial solutions for corporate, commercial, SME, and consumer segments. As of the end of December 2025, BCA serves 43 million customer accounts and processes more than 115 million transactions daily, supported by 1,270 branch offices, 20,163 ATMs, as well as internet & mobile banking services and the Halo BCA contact center, which is accessible 24 hours a day. BCA's presence is supported by a number of subsidiaries focusing on vehicle financing, Sharia banking, securities, general and life insurance, digital banking, and venture capital. BCA is committed to building long-term relationships with customers, prioritizing mutual interests, and creating a positive impact on society at large. With over 27,000 employees, BCA's vision is to become the primary bank of choice for the public, serving as a key pillar of Indonesia's economy.
